Charming cottage

This is a charming little house tucked between beautiful victorians just a few blocks from downtown Waupaca. The grounds are beautifully kept, there is a place to sit outside, there is a restaurant on site in one of the big houses. The little cottage is an older house but clean and well kept, very big open main room and lots of room in the BR with twin beds. Kitchen is on the small side. Magical atmosphere on the property and walking distance from Waupaca Main St shopping or beautiful parks in the other direction.
